What you have there is a mixture of two coffee varieties: arabica and robusta. The light color beans are the robusta beans. They are meant to provide plenty of crema. Your pour is way too fast. It should take between 25-30 seconds. A big problem with your "super automatic" espresso machine, and the reason that I don't like them, is that they don't allow you easily "dial in" the correct grind. You should be grinding this coffee finer. The crema is very light in color,. It should be a darker color. It should be thicker. It isn't, because the pour was way too fast.

​@@AtHomewithLucas Well, then I'm going to mention another thing that took me a while to learn: I always liked the taste of cold brew better on the next day after declaring the infusion process "complete", so the second pour at 48h always tasted better to me than the first one at 24h, and I didn't get why at first but also didn't investigate much. Switching back and forth between different filtering implements I figured it out after a while: that mix of sweet notes "freed" from too much bitterness, that I think is the main attraction of cold brew, only comes out to the maximum extent if you make sure to have as little fine-ground coffee or "body" content in the final drink as possible. Turns out, while filtering through paper is a must, it _still_ doesn't get you the cleanest possible pour - what you need is also to let the coffee sit for many hours after any episode of moving the and disturbing the container with the grounds still in it, so that everything that's heavier than the drink can settle at the bottom. Then you pour gently without disturbing it too much, filter through paper, and that's how you get the pinnacle of what cold-brew has to offer.
